Latest Patents
One of Moyer's latest patents is the "Movable Storage Unit System." This system comprises a plurality of individually driven storage units that can move toward and away from one another, creating an access space between them. Each unit is equipped with a logic control circuit and limit sensors that generate signals upon contact with adjacent units. Additionally, safety sensors are included to detect objects or people in the path of the units, ensuring safe operation. The system's design allows for interconnected logic modules that facilitate coordinated movement and control of the storage units.
Another significant patent is the "Conveyor System Control Circuit." This invention features a traveling mechanism that moves along a predetermined path, controlled by an encoder unit and a readout unit. The encoder provides input signals that the readout unit uses to actuate control devices along the path. The design includes a logic circuit that maintains electrical isolation between the readout circuit and the control device, enhancing the system's reliability and safety.
